No problem, if you have any other questions I'll answer anything I can based on whats helped me.

Eating before bed is another HUGE no-no. At least while you're healing, try to go as long as possible without eating before bed. 3 or 4 hours if possible. But as long as you give yourself a good 2 hours or so it should be okay.

I had an Endoscopy, it sucked but whatever. Then I had another, they call it an Endoscopy w/Bravo. If they suggest that, just be forewarned that it hurts like hell. Feels like heartburn x5 for the first couple days, then just a nagging pain until the damn thing falls off. It SUCKS.


You may have different trigger foods than I do, but for the time being bland is key. No junk, no sodas, no caffeine, no spicy foods. Bland, bland, bland. To the point that you should try to opt for low sodium turkey on your sandwiches. Oh, they gave me this stuff called Carafate to take in the morning and before bed. Its cheap and lasts for a long time before going bad. I've still got two big bottles of it. Works best for bed, because it coats your esophagus and helps it resist the acid while you're horizontal and sleeping.

Once you've healed the damage the symptoms lessen a lot and you'll find it relatively easy to manage. But you've got to really tackle the problem hard in order to heal the damage.
